Essential Skills for Success in Forest Mapping with GIS
# 1. Mastering GIS Software and Tools
The backbone of any successful forest mapping project is the software and tools you use. The certificate program typically covers a range of GIS software, such as ArcGIS, QGIS, and others, which are industry-standard tools for mapping and analyzing spatial data. You’ll learn how to create, manage, and analyze data, including topographical maps, satellite imagery, and remote sensing data. Understanding how to effectively use these tools is crucial for capturing and interpreting forest conditions accurately.
# 2. Spatial Analysis and Modeling
Spatial analysis involves the examination and interpretation of data that has a geographical or spatial component. You’ll learn various techniques for analyzing forest data to understand patterns, trends, and relationships. For instance, you might use spatial modeling to predict the spread of invasive species or to plan sustainable harvesting practices. These skills are invaluable in making informed decisions that protect and preserve natural resources.
# 3. Data Collection and Management
Effective forest mapping requires robust data collection and management skills. You’ll learn how to collect field data, including vegetation types, soil characteristics, and wildlife distributions. Additionally, you’ll develop skills in managing large datasets, ensuring accuracy, and maintaining data integrity. This includes understanding data storage, version control, and data sharing practices.
# 4. Remote Sensing and Drone Technology
Modern forest mapping increasingly relies on remote sensing and drone technology. These tools allow for high-resolution data collection over large areas, providing valuable insights into forest health and dynamics. You’ll learn how to operate drones, process aerial imagery, and integrate drone data into GIS for comprehensive forest assessments.
